Massive migrant caravan heading to US-Mexico border is largest in over a year, may balloon to up to 15K people, activist warns:
The massive migrant caravan making its way through Mexico to the US border is the largest in more than a year — as it was revealed more than 730,000 asylum seekers have been encountered at the southern border since October alone.
The hordes of migrants — primarily from Cuba, Haiti and Honduras — set off for the United States on Sunday, walking more than nine miles from the Mexican southern border city Tapachula to get to Alvaro Obregón.
An estimated 8,000 asylum seekers are en route, marking the largest migrant caravan approaching the US since June 2022.
Their Christmas Eve dinner comprised sandwiches, a bottle of water and a banana handed out by a local church, and they spent Christmas night sleeping on cardboard or plastic under awnings and tents.
But radical migrant rights activist Luis Garcia Villagran, who is accompanying the group, has warned that the caravan could grow to 15,000 people, carrying signs reading “Exodus from poverty,” by the time it reaches the border.

Members of migrant caravan seen clinging to ‘The Beast’ train as they make their way to El Paso
Members of an 8,000-person migrant caravan were seen clinging to the sides of a train barreling toward the US southern border as they made their way toward El Paso, Texas.
Footage posted online Thursday showed several dozen migrants clinging to the side of the so-called “The Beast” train as it passed through Chihuahua, Mexico.
It is believed the group is traveling to Juarez, Mexico, which is directly across the border from El Paso, where their asylum claims would be processed by Customs and Border Patrol agents and they would be allowed into the US.
The group apparently is hoping to arrive in Texas before a new state law goes into effect that would allow state police to arrest, jail, prosecute and possibly even deport anyone who crosses the border illegally.
The law is set to go into effect in March but is already facing legal challenges from the Biden administration.
A Justice Department official sent a letter to Texas Gov. Greg Abbott on Thursday saying that the law was unconstitutional and “contrary to the US commitment of ensuring the processing of noncitizens consistent with the Immigration and Nationality Act.”
If the state starts to enforce the law, the Justice Department said, it will file a lawsuit.
